Job description

Vehicle Operator – Data Collection (Autonomous Technology)

$28-$31/hour
Full-Time | Contract

About the Opportunity

Join a rapidly growing technology company at the forefront of next-generation mobility and intelligent systems. This team is building advanced vehicle platforms that rely on real-world data to improve performance, safety, and scalability.

We’re looking for detail-oriented and safety-focused Vehicle Operators to support critical data collection efforts. In this role, you’ll play a direct part in shaping the future of transportation by operating test vehicles, capturing high-quality data, and providing valuable feedback to engineering teams.

If you enjoy driving, thrive in structured environments, and want hands-on exposure to cutting-edge technology—this is a unique opportunity to get in early with a fast-scaling program.

What You’ll Do

  • Operate test vehicles on designated routes for 4–8 hours per shift
  • Follow strict safety protocols and operational guidelines at all times
  • Perform pre- and post-trip vehicle inspections to ensure safety and readiness
  • Utilize onboard systems and basic command-line tools to support data collection
  • Accurately log observations, issues, and edge-case scenarios encountered during drives
  • Partner with engineering teams by providing clear, actionable feedback
  • Assist with vehicle logistics including cleaning, staging, maintenance coordination, and storage

Shift Options

Morning: 6:00 AM – 2:30 PM: Wed-Sun | Thur-Mon | Sat-Wed
Afternoon/Evening: 2 PM – 10:30 PM: Tue-Sat | Wed-Sun | Thur-Mon | Fri-Tue | Sat-Wed | Sun-Thu

What We’re Looking For

  • At least one year currently spent in a rideshare or driving capacity
  • Clean driving record
  • Ability to remain focused and alert for extended driving periods (4–8 hours)
  • High attention to detail and strong observational skills
  • Comfortable using basic technical tools (Linux/command line is a plus)
  • Excellent communication skills (written and verbal)
  • Reliable, punctual, and professional demeanor
